# Flaglight Rollouts — Approvals

Quick version for on-call: any rollout touching more than 5% of traffic needs an approval in Flaglight before the ramp continues. Kill switches don't need approval — just flip them and note it in the incident channel. Scheduled ramps pause automatically if error budget burns hot. If you're stuck at 2 a.m. with a pending approval, there's one person authorized to override, and that's the approver below.

account owner for tagep-bafof: Norael Gilax Juleth

Subject: Memtrace cut-over complete

Team,

Cut-over to Memtrace v2 for GPU memory profiling finished last night. Old v1 agents are disabled; any tickets referencing v1 dashboards should be closed as resolved-by-migration. Sampling overhead is now under 2% and allocation traces include kernel names. Known gap: profiles older than 30 days were not migrated. Point customers at the v2 docs for setup questions. For reference when troubleshooting, the agent now runs with the following configuration.

settings of bagaf-bawip:
[aldax]
port = 5000
region = south-4
host = aldax.brasklabs.corp
team = brivan
timeout_ms = 2000
retries = 2

All banner bundles ship from the Copperwick build farm, never from developer machines. The rollout to the Marrow Street markets is staged through three rings; each ring gets its own signed bundle with a distinct provenance record. As a contractor you can verify any deployed banner by pulling its manifest from the Lanternfold admin panel and comparing against the release ledger. Mismatches block promotion automatically — do not override. The current ring-two bundle is identified by the token below.

build token for tajeg-bajep: htk14_409ba9df6b8acb

## Step 2: Update deep-link routing

The Wrenpath mobile app replaces its hardcoded deep-link table with a routing service fetched at launch. Before releasing, confirm that the fallback route is defined, since links arriving before the table loads must land somewhere safe rather than crashing the intent handler. Verify each environment separately; staging and production use different scheme prefixes. The routing service expects the following configuration values.

config for tagaf-bawif:
[norok]
host = norok.ordinworks.local
user = norok_svc
database = norok_prod